Sputtering at high speed with half tank of gas
I have a 2002 Focus that I use for track days/racing. I am having a problem with the thing loosing gas pick-up when it gets down to 1/2 tank. It only occurs in tight high speed curves. Anyone else have this problem? Any suggestions on a fix?

The fuel pickup is located in a 'box' with doors to trap fuel during hard cornering so that the fuel does not run away. If one of these doors is sticking, then that is your issue. Does it tend to happen more lefty or righty? That would be a good indicator I would think. (Note: I got this from Tom, who suggested it when I was having a problem with hard right hand turns. I have never dropped the tank to actually look!)
